BEYA 2020 Job Readiness Certification: Maximize Team Building Skills and Success (Part 2) For most of us, teamwork is a part of everyday life. Whether it's at home, in the community, or at work, we are often expected to be a functional part of a performing team. This workshop will encourage participants to explore the different aspects of a team, as well as ways that they can become a top-notch team performer. By the end of this workshop, participants will be able to answer the following questions: Why are teams key to productive work environments? What are the four phases of the Tuckman team development model? How can knowing these characteristics help me on a team? What are the types of teams and how to utilize each type to get results? What are the essential behaviors of leaders and followers on well functioning teams? What are the uses, benefits, and disadvantages of various team-building activities? What team-building exercises create bonds and when to use them?
